Summit Varsity Launches N5bn Development Plan
Summit University, Offa, Kwara State, is set to launch its N5 billion Development Plan during its maiden combined convocation scheduled to hold from Wednesday to Saturday, this week.
This is as governor of Borno State, Professor Babagana Umara Zulum, is billed to deliver the Convocation Lecture at the event on Saturday.
Zulum, who is the guest lecturer, is expected to speak on “The Roles and Responsibilities of the Youth in the Digital Economy” while renowned historian, Prof Oluwatoyin Falola, will give the keynote address.
Also, the ground-breaking ceremonies for the Engr. Kola Balogun College of Artificial Intelligence and Digital Engineering, the College of Innovation and Computing Technology, and the College of Postgraduate Studies will follow immediately after the lecture, while Alhaji Sulaiman Adegunwa, Alhaji Lateef Okunnu, and Engineer Moshood Kola Balogun would be conferred with honorary doctorate degree.
The vice chancellor of the university, Prof Abiodun Aibinu, made this announcement during a virtual press interactive session that provided detailed information about the upcoming ceremony.
Members of the press, captains of industry and top management staff of the institution, including the pro-chancellor and chairman, governing council of the institution, Alhaji Rafiu Ebiti, will be at the event.
Aibinu noted during his virtual session that the four-day ceremony would commence from December 6 to December 9, 2023, with a press conference where numerous achievements and future goals will be unveiled.
The programmes lined up for the ceremony range from a research exhibition on December 6 to the presenting of awards of Bachelor's Degrees and prizes to the graduands of the university for the grand finale on December 9.
Aibinu said, “The four-day ceremony will commence on Wednesday, December 6th, 2023 with numerous achievements and future goals being unveiled, followed by a Research Exhibition, which will unfold the Research and Innovation Unit of the University and will run concurrently with other events daily until Saturday, December 9, 2023.
“On the 7th, the maiden convocation lecture titled, 'Revitalising the Nigerian Economy: The roles and responsibilities of the youth in the digital economy' is expected to be delivered by the Guest Lecturer, Governor of Borno State, Prof Babagana Umara, while renowned historian, Prof Oluwatoyin Falola, will give the keynote address.
“On Friday, the 8th of December, 2023, the event will feature the inauguration of the Central Mosque donated by the Ansar-Ud-Deen Society of Nigeria Northern Council and the investiture of the university's Chancellor, Alhaji (Dr.) Sulaiman Adebola Adegunwa.
